My Buying Guides on Pump Bump Heel Pads

What I Look for in Pump Bump Heel Pads

When I shop for pump bump heel pads, I focus first on comfort and pressure relief. My main goal is to reduce friction at the back of the heel and protect the irritated area from further rubbing. I also look for pads that stay in place well, feel soft against the skin, and fit comfortably inside my shoes without making them too tight.

Material and Cushioning

I always check what the heel pad is made of because material makes a big difference in comfort. I prefer soft gel, foam, or silicone pads since they usually provide better cushioning. If my heel is especially sensitive, I choose a thicker pad for more shock absorption. For lighter support, I go with a slimmer option that still gives protection without adding too much bulk.

Adhesive Quality

One thing I never ignore is the adhesive. If the pad keeps slipping, it defeats the purpose. I look for pads with strong, skin-safe adhesive that can stay secure through a full day of walking. At the same time, I want something that removes cleanly without leaving sticky residue or irritating my skin.

Fit and Shoe Compatibility

I make sure the heel pads fit the type of shoes I wear most often. Since pump bump pain often comes from dress shoes or pumps, I choose low-profile pads that won’t crowd the heel area. I also check whether the pads are trim-to-fit, because that gives me more flexibility when using them in different shoes.

Breathability and Skin Comfort

I pay attention to how the pad feels after several hours of wear. If the material traps too much heat or moisture, it can make my heel feel worse. I prefer pads that are breathable or moisture-resistant so my skin stays more comfortable throughout the day. If I have sensitive skin, I also look for hypoallergenic options.

Durability and Reusability

I consider how long the heel pads will last before buying them. Some pads are designed for one-time use, while others can be reused multiple times. I usually choose based on how often I need them. If I wear them daily, I want something durable enough to hold up over time and maintain its shape and support.

Ease of Use

I like heel pads that are simple to apply and remove. A good product should not require a complicated setup. I prefer pads that come with clear instructions and can be placed quickly inside my shoe. If I can move them around or replace them easily, that makes them much more practical for everyday use.

Price and Value

When I compare options, I don’t just look at the lowest price. I think about value. A slightly more expensive heel pad is worth it to me if it offers better cushioning, stronger adhesion, and longer-lasting comfort. I try to balance cost with quality so I get real relief instead of a temporary fix.
